Chapter 1. Intrusion Prevention Overview
Computer and network security products evolve. Like living things, they change, grow, and adapt to reflect the conditions around them. Specifically, new threats to security force conditions in which security products adapt by implementing countermeasures that can handle the new threats. Examining the birth of a product and its evolution helps you understand why the product exists, what it can do, and how it might change in the future.
